Sahraafra Terra Trench coat 7058
Sahraafra Terra Trench coat 7058
Sahraafra Terra Trench coat 7058
Sahraafra Terra Trench coat 7058

Sahraafra Terra Trench coat 7058

Regular price 195.00 SR
/

Only 5 items in stock!